Output 93fcba687f0c896dcf167e6fb21dd3495c8234f3b0ed1dce672793764e63afe6:3

value
53928960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cb6fc17d186eb8a361a51ff0ac05a92ef103166 OP_EQUAL
address
3EX3jQJNG5vKPPh6ajpmFrzxSDBoxRZJni
transaction
93fcba687f0c896dcf167e6fb21dd3495c8234f3b0ed1dce672793764e63afe6
spent
true